The predominant imagery deals mostly with faces of both living and non-living beings and things. They are expressed in many forms and images, speaking to us in their own languages.

Bordnick has been a part of this creative world since he can remember, beginning as a product designer and establishing his own design business in New York, SantaFe and Europe. These present sculptural images incorporate surrealistic, mythological and magical imagery, fabricated in textural metallic mixed media assemblages. They are assembled, disassembled and reassembled. They are heavily textured surfaces that become abstractions unto themselves, and he seeks them to revert back to their origins. Enjoy their stories.
